首页 > 开发 > 综合 > 正文

POWERDESIGNER 10.0 简介

2024-07-21 02:07:04
字体:
来源:转载
供稿:网友



 


 powerdesigner 10.0 简介
 

powerdesigner 是唯一结合了下列几种标准建模技术的建模工具套件:使用 uml 的应用程序建模、业务流程建模和传统数据库建模技术,从而为您提供了高度集成、基于知识库、可自定义、图形化、直观并易于使用的工具集。
产品说明
作为功能强大的全部集成的建模和设计解决方案,powerdesigner 可使企业快速、高效并一致地构建自己的信息系统。powerdesigner 提供大量角色功能,从而区分企业内部不同职责。powerdesigner 使用中央企业知识库提供高级的协同工作和元数据的管理,并且十分开放,支持所有主流开发平台。 

 

powerdesigner 支持以下技术:

数据建模:powerdesigner 支持基于信息工程或 idef 1/x 标记的概念层、逻辑层和物理层数据建模。

应用程序建模:powerdesigner 支持全部 uml 图表并提供高级对象/关系映射以持久实施管理。powerdesigner 还支持链接到 uml 和数据建模的特定 xml 建模。

业务流程建模:powerdesigner 支持直观、通俗的业务流程说明和定义图表。

集成建模:powerdesigner 模型完全集成在一起:使用 powerdesigner 的链接和同步技术。powerdesigner 模型将元数据集成到所有模型类型。

powerdesigner 为特定的个人提供了相关的特定建模技术。数据库管理员 (dba) 和开发人员可充分利用以技术为中心的元数据管理功能,而 it 部门的经理和非技术人员可以从以业务为中心的技术中受益:所有的功能都集成到一个公共易用的框架中。

powerdesigner 的企业知识库在设计时使用,是完全集成的知识库,存储在您选择的关系数据库中。powerdesigner 的高度可伸缩的、远程用户界面友好的企业知识库具有以下功能:用于对于模型和子模型的基于角色的安全性、版本控制和配置管理、合并、模型和版本变更报告以及完全的知识库搜索功能。

对所有主流开发平台的开放支持:支持超过 45 种 rdbms、主流应用程序开发平台(如 java j2ee、microsoft .net、web services 和 powerbuilder)以及流程执行语言(如 ebxml 和 bpel4ws)。

可自定义:powerdesigner 提供完全脚本化的 mda 支持、uml 框架的高级支持,通过脚本语言提供常规任务自动化,以及通过模板和脚本代码生成器提供完全可自定义的 ddl 或生成代码。


powerdesigner 链接和同步技术

powerdesigner 优点提高个人工作效率
powerdesigner 提供了大量自动代码生成器、反向工程和双向工程(代码和模型同步)功能,从而显著降低了人工编写代码、维护和重新实施工程的时间和精力。

·          用于超过 45个 rdbms 的自动模型和 ddl 脚本生成、反向工程和同步。

·          用于所有主流平台的自动模型和代码生成、反向工程和同步。

·          用于 ejb、web services 等的自动代码生成模板。

·          模型驱动体系结构 (mda) 用于可自定义的、增强的代码生成。
可靠选择
powerdesigner 在全球范围的众多组织机构中使用统一标准。无论您是单独的产品用户还是实施了 powerdesigner 的大型企业员工,您都将受益于 powerdesigner 的卓越性能。powerdesigner 承诺对数据、uml 和 业务建模进行不断的创新,从而对于所有的建模需求都是一个可靠的选择。
易于使用的图形化界面
powerdesigner 是一个高度图形化、直观、基于窗口的现代建模工具。

 
集成建模-便于 it 和业务的结合
powerdesigner 通过所有支持模型、业务、uml 和数据间的链接和同步技术提供了高效的团队协作。

·          通过所有模型间的比较/合并技术生成迭代、双向的模型之间以及模型内部的模型。

·          xml 到数据、对象/关系和数据仓库扩展源的映射工具。
提高团队工作效率
powerdesigner 使用一个完整的所有模型类型的元数据知识库,从而为所有建模者提供理想的团队共享环境。

·          具有元数据管理、版本控制和基于角色的安全性的企业知识库。




powerdesigner 生成及合并窗口
记录现有系统
powerdesigner 通过捕获和报告所有对象的多重说明细节来提高项目的维护效率,促进系统的理解及重新利用。

·          灵活的多模型报告生成器允许从模型模板和预置的报告对象自动生成报告。

·          报告结构采用易于使用的、图形化的并且可拖放的功能。




powerdesigner 完全超链接的 html 报告
开放支持
powerdesigner 支持全部流行的数据库以及主流开发环境(传统以语言为中心的开发范例,如 java/j2ee 或 net,以及最新的服务集和编排范例)。

·          支持超过 45 种 rdbms,包括:  oracle 9i2、 ibm db/2 v8、microsoft sql server、sybase asa、ase 和 iq 等。
开发平台:java、c# 和 vb.net、powerbuilder、wsdl、web services、xml 等。集成引擎(ebxml、bpel4ws 和 sybase io)。高度自定义
powerdesigner 使用可编写脚本的与 com 兼容的界面提供灵活且高度扩展的元模型功能,从而企业可自定义 powerdesigner 以更好地满足其元数据需求。

·          可供全部模块使用的 uml 框架、代码生成器模板、可编写脚本的 mda 框架以及扩展属性。

·          嵌入式的 vb 脚本语言和完全可记录的 api。

·          用于自由语法图表或构建自己范例的自由模型模块
升级到 powerdesigner 10.0 的主要理由
对于数据建模者:

数据库分析中的最新技术:powerdesigner 10.0 不断创新数据库分析技术,现今又增加了 idef 1/x 从而使 powerdesigner 变得更加直观。

 

最完整的物理数据库建模:powerdesigner 10.0 提供了更多物理数据库设计:物理对象管理的新技术、支持更多数据仓库建模(事实和维数视图、位图结合索引、查询表)以及 rdbms 最新版本。

 

对于企业建模者:

业务流程建模的创新和改进:powerdesigner 10.0 通过集成 simul8 的模拟引擎提高了业务分析,同时改进了以服务为导向的体系结构 (soa) 设计以及使用 bpel4ws 和 ebxml 双向工程的流程执行。

 

集成了更强的开发功能(支持 microsoft .net):powerdesigner 10.0 在模型同步技术中增加了完全双向工程和 c# 和 vb.net 及代码以用于 visual studio.net。

 

完整、可自定义和扩展的 uml 支持:powerdesigner 10.0 使用完全脚本化的模型驱动体系结构 (mda)、更多 j2ee 模式和模板、.net 和 web services,从而更好地支持了 uml 的分析和设计。

 

通过模型内部生成功能提供了最高的团队协作效率:powerdesigner 10.0 可更方便地用一个命名约定系统管理多个建模范例。可自动根据目标 rdbms 或语言的特定标准将实施名称进行转换。

 

对于每位用户:

更易于使用:powerdesigner 10.0 通过以下方式提高了使用性:新功能(如更方便软件包操纵和子流程管理的“移动图表”向导、可分解流程和活动的复合视图、其他新命令和新函数等。

 

功能更强的自定义技术:powerdesigner 10.0 保持其作为业界扩展性最强的建模工具,提供了更多脚本和 api 访问函数、新的事件处理程序等。

 

xml 建模(一种新方法):powerdesigner 10.0 在其常用软件包中增加了特为 xml 设计的新模块。xml 通过完全的双向工程以及指向数据和 uml 图表的映射可给出 xml dtd 或 schema 的 1:1 表示。

 

改进了企业知识库中的元数据管理:powerdesigner 10.0 的知识库包含了管理模型的新技术,提高了整体性能。

 

增强了模型和多模型报告:powerdesigner 10.0 使得 html 和 rtf 报告功能更强、自定义程度更高,包括可选择 png 或 jpeg 图像以使 html 报告的性能最佳。
 软件包
powerdesigner 为建模工具套件,可满足不同的市场需求。 

 

dataarchitect 和 physicalarchitect:满足有远见的数据建模者和数据库管理员 (dba) 的要求。dataarchitect 提供带有双向工程的完全数据分析和多层设计技术,以及为超过 45 种 rdbms 提供详细的设计功能。physicalarchitect 协助数据库管理员 (dba) 处理更多基础管理任务。

developer:使用完全分析和对全部 9 种 uml 图表的设计支持解决对象建模组的要求。powerdesigner developer 功能强大,极大提高了 java(以及j2ee)、 c#、vb.net、xml 开发人员以及 powerbuilder 用户的工作效率。

business process architect:使用非专业的业务建模技术解决业务分析人员的需求。powerdesigner 通过建模、设计和模拟这些流程(通过 simul8 来进行)来提高业务流程。business process architect 是唯一具有企业知识库、技术建模链接以及支持 ebxml 和 bpel4ws 的业务建模解决方案。

objectarchitect 和 studio:满足“企业建模”组的需求(it 管理者或业务管理者必须保持对所有元数据的集中控制)。通过结合 objectarchitect 中的所有技术模型或将技术模型扩展到业务模型 (studio),powerdesigner 提高了企业间联系和协作的效率。studio 还使商业与 it 更好的结合。

viewer:可使非编辑用户(文案工作人员、高级技术管理人员、模型用户)不需全部 powerdesigner 许可就能访问所有 powerdesigner 工具。viewer 为只读工具,可以读取任一 powerdesigner 模型、检索企业知识库的任何模型、打印模型和创建报告。 

enterprise editions (dataarchitect enterprise、physicalarchitect enterprise、objectarchitect enterprise、developer enterprise 和 studio enterprise):包括每位用户的一个企业知识库连接。购买或升级到任一模块的“企业”版,您就可作为合作组中的一员协同工作。
最低系统要求·          windows nt4 sp6、2000 和 xp·          pentium cpu·          mb 内存·          xga 显示器·          cd-rom (用于安装)·          200mb 可用磁盘空间
 
企业版需求
·          支持带有 odbc 连接的 rdbms(包括 sybase、microsoft、ibm 和 oracle 数据库)
 powerdesigner 10.0 优点
由于具有强大的业务建模技术和先进的 uml 对象建模,同时结合了传统的数据库分析和设计以及真正的企业知识库,powerdesigner 10.0 已成为企业建模工具业界的旗舰。

 

核心功能:

·          业务分析:增强的业务流程建模(可链接到模拟模块)。

·          流程执行:支持 ebxml、bpel4ws 和以服务为导向的体系结构。

·          数据建模:多层次的概念层、逻辑层、物理层和数据仓库数据建模。

·          开放数据库支持:超过 45 种 rdbms 的完全双向工程,包括 oracle 9i2、 ibm db/2 v8、microsoft sql server 2000、sybase ase、asa 和 iq、mysql 等。

·          对象建模:高度扩展的 uml 建模,支持全部 9 种uml 图表。

·          开放对象语言支持:java、c#、vb.net、powerbuilder、xml、c++ 等的全双向工程。

·          高强的工作效率:增强了对 j2ee、.net 和 web services 的支持。

·          企业建模:用于最终元数据管理的全面链接和同步技术。

·          企业建模:对象/关系、xml 到数据库和数据仓库源的映射技术。

·          服务定向的体系结构:通过链接 uml 组件协调服务、uddi 和执行流程中 web services 所描述的 wsdl。

·          文档生成:全面的拖放式报告书写器可生成 html 和 rtf 报告。

·          易于使用:增强了向导功能,从而提高工作效率。

·          高度的扩展性:可进行自定义的 gui、profiles、mda、scripting。

 

 

企业知识库:

·          理想的工作组解决方案:可使多位建模者同时使用相同的建模。

·          元数据管理:集中存储、管理 powerdesigner 模型及全部其他文档,以及对其进行版本控制。

·          软件资产管理:查找并再次使用全部模型和项目间的对象。

·          安全:基于角色的安全性,可控制登录。

·          开放性:rdbms 中的表全部记录可以为外部基于 sql 的报告工具所用。

发表评论 共有条评论
用户名: 密码:
验证码: 匿名发表